Executive Director 
Mary Cacioppi joined the Leadership Team at One Body Collaboratives in January 2017; and was promoted to Executive Director in February 2018. 

Mary has over 22 years of combined experience in community development, economic development, and poverty reduction.  She is the Founder of Bridges to Prosperity Rockford Region (an initiative of One Body Collaboratives) which works to reduce poverty and implement a poverty reduction strategy in Rockford. Mary is also a National Consultant with the Aha! Process working with communities across the nation to assist them with their poverty reduction goals. Her past experience includes working for and running chambers of commerce and economic development organizations, as well as experience leading economic development for a municipality and working in commercial development. This vast experience equips Mary with a diverse view of how poverty reduction plays a role in community and economic development, as well as how local churches can play a role in these efforts. 

At the National level, Mary serves on the board of Emerge Solutions. Emerge Solutions promotes lasting solutions to close the economic gap and build community sustainability at the local, regional and national levels by building a network of advocates to advance economic inclusion and opportunity across our communities.

Locally, Mary serves on the Workforce Connection Employer & Public Engagement Committee and the Community Action Agency Board in Rockford. She is a past board member of Next Rockford, the Rockford Area Economic Development Council, Rockford Network of Professional Women, and the Boylan Alumni Network.

Mary holds a B.A. in business administration from Madison University and graduated with Honors Cum Laude. She is a past recipient of the Rockford Chambers 40 Leaders Under 40 and Woman Business Leader of Tomorrow awards, honoring her professional and volunteer achievements. She was also recently named one of the regions "25 Most Interesting People" by Northwest Quarterly magazine.
